HOME RULE.
THE DEBATE. (.By Electric Telegraph.—Copyright. (United Press Association.) (Received 11.35 a.m.) London, January 16. In the Home Rule debate, Sir John Simon emphasised the diminished viru fence of the Home Rule controversy as compared with formerly. Mr. F. Smith asked the Premier tc declare the terms on which the Government would consent to the exclu siqn of Ulster. Mr. Redmond said the exclusioi would be opposed chiefly on the gronno that nothing would compensate the Nationalists for the mutilation of the country.
